如何轻松远程操作CentOS VPS服务器
卡尔云官网
www.kaeryun.com
在现代互联网时代,远程操作服务器已经成为IT行业的一项基本技能,尤其是对于使用虚拟化技术部署的应用服务器,比如CentOS VPS(虚拟 Private Server),远程操作更是不可或缺,无论是服务器管理员、网络工程师还是开发人员,掌握远程操作技能都能大大提高工作效率,减少服务器故障率,同时节省大量的管理时间。
什么是VPS?
VPS,全称是Virtual Private Server,中文翻译为虚拟专用服务器,VPS实际上是一个虚拟化的计算机环境,可以独立运行一个或多个应用程序,与物理服务器不同,VPS通过网络技术将多个虚拟机连接到一个物理服务器上,每个虚拟机可以独立运行,却又共享物理服务器的资源。
使用VPS部署的应用服务器,如CentOS VPS,通常会通过控制面板、Web界面或命令行工具进行管理,但很多时候,我们需要从远程终端(如终端、手机或电脑)连接到服务器,进行各种操作,比如安装软件、配置参数、备份数据等。
如何连接到CentOS VPS?
连接到VPS服务器通常需要使用两种方式:SSH(安全套接字协议)和远程桌面(RDP或VNC),以下是如何通过SSH远程连接的步骤:
-
获取公钥:你需要生成一个SSH公钥,访问VPS的控制面板,找到“Key”选项,点击“Add to authorized_keys”,系统会提示你输入公钥密码,公钥密码是随机的,你可以记住它。
-
连接到VPS:在终端中输入
ssh -i your_key.pub -p <远程端口>
,替换your_key.pub
为你的公钥文件路径,<远程端口>
为VPS提供的SSH登录端口,大多数情况下,这个端口是22。 -
登录到控制面板:在SSH登录后,你会看到一个类似Windows控制面板的界面,你可以在这里配置网络、文件系统、应用程序等。
-
使用RDP或VNC:如果你更习惯于图形界面,可以使用RDP(远程桌面协议)或VNC(虚拟网络控制)工具,这些工具通常需要安装在远程终端上,并连接到VPS的远程桌面。
如何远程操作CentOS VPS?
远程操作VPS服务器可以分为几个步骤:
-
连接到VPS:使用上述方法连接到VPS,进入控制面板。
-
配置网络:如果需要远程访问VPS的网络设置,可以通过控制面板中的网络和互联网选项卡进行配置,你可以设置IP地址、子网掩码、网关等。
-
安装软件:通过控制面板中的“应用程序”或“安装”选项卡,安装需要的软件,也可以通过SSH命令在远程终端上执行安装命令。
-
配置服务器参数:根据需要,可以修改VPS的配置文件,如
/etc/ssh/ssh_config
或/etc/sysconfig-firewall
.这些配置可以调整SSH的默认行为,或者启用防火墙。 -
备份数据:定期备份服务器上的数据,可以通过控制面板中的“文件”选项卡进行。
安全注意事项
远程操作服务器时,安全问题尤为重要,以下是一些需要注意的安全事项:
-
使用SSH连接:SSH连接是最安全的远程连接方式,因为它使用端口加密和密钥认证。
-
避免明文密码:不要在SSH命令中使用明文密码,而是使用公钥。
-
设置强密码:确保控制面板和远程桌面的密码是强密码,至少包含字母、数字和特殊字符。
-
定期更新:定期更新VPS和操作系统,以修复已知漏洞。
-
备份数据:无论何时,都要备份重要数据,以防万一。
实用技巧
除了基本操作,还有一些实用技巧可以帮助你更高效地管理VPS:
-
远程备份:使用云存储服务,将VPS上的重要数据备份到云端。
-
远程监控:安装监控工具,实时监控VPS的运行状态,如CPU、内存、磁盘使用率等。
-
远程重启:通过SSH或远程桌面,可以远程重启VPS,无需物理连接。
-
远程安装系统补丁:通过远程工具,快速安装系统补丁,以修复已知漏洞。
远程操作VPS虽然需要一些学习和实践,但掌握后将极大提升你的工作效率,无论是企业级服务器,还是个人项目,远程操作都是不可或缺的技能,希望这篇文章能帮助你更好地理解和操作CentOS VPS服务器。
卡尔云官网
www.kaeryun.com